Understanding Algebra and Its Importance
Algebra is the branch of mathematics that deals with symbols, variables, and the rules for manipulating them. It allows us to represent unknown values and relationships using equations and expressions. Students first encounter algebra in middle school, but its applications extend far beyond classrooms.
Concepts such as linear equations, functions, and inequalities are fundamental to fields like engineering, economics, computer science, and physics. Because algebra forms the backbone of many advanced subjects, mastering it early provides a strong academic advantage.
